Are you planning to retire? Retired already? Wondering how to preserve your lifestyle without running out of money? You’re not alone. The challenge today is finding ways of stretching your savings over a retirement that could last 30 years or more. NOW COMPLETELY UPDATED this “highly valuable resource” (Publishers Weekly, starred review) Quinn “provides simple, straightforward” (The New York Times) solutions to the universal retirement dilemma—how to make your limited savings last for life.

How To Make Your Money Last:
The Indispensable Retirement Guide
